The prophet Isaiah describes fasting as a source of spiritual revival and such profound blessings that one might conclude its just too good to be true. Paula White provides a road map to clearly guide readers into the fundamental and biblically sound principles of fasting as it was practiced by people in the Bible, to give a glimpse of some of the remarkable results that they experienced, and then to show them how they can experience those same rewards and blessings.
